John A. Nerud Stakes
The John A. Nerud Stakes is a Grade II American Thoroughbred horse race for four years old or older at a distance of seven furlongs on the dirt run annually in early July at Belmont Park in Elmont, New York. The event currently offers a purse of $250,000.
